🎬 Detailed Premise & Narrative Foundations

Released in the dynamic cinematic landscape of 2009, Stolen emerges as a significant entry in the Crime, Drama, Mystery, Thriller domain. The narrative core of the film focuses on a sophisticated exploration of A detective becomes obsessed with solving a child's 50-year-old murder, uncovering striking similarities between the case and his son's disappearance. Full Cast & Crew of Stolen

  • Jon Hamm – Tom Adkins Sr.
  • Josh Lucas – Matthew Wakefield
  • Rhona Mitra – Barbara
  • James Van Der Beek – Diploma / Roggiani
  • Jessica Chastain – Sally Ann
